Essential Completion Guidance
The following guidelines offer proven methods for finalizing interwoven bands, ensuring durability and aesthetic appeal.
Tip 1: Secure the Knots: Reinforce all knots used throughout the construction process with a dab of clear-drying fabric glue. This preventative measure minimizes the risk of loosening and unraveling, particularly under stress.
Tip 2: Consistent Tension: Maintain uniform tension while creating the finishing knots. Uneven tension can lead to puckering or distortion of the overall design. Practice on scrap floss before applying it to the finished piece.
Tip 3: Strategic Tail Management: Carefully weave the loose tails back into the existing pattern for several rows before trimming. This integrates the ends seamlessly and adds structural integrity to the termination point.
Tip 4: Precise Trimming Technique: Use sharp, dedicated embroidery scissors to trim the tails as close to the woven surface as possible without cutting the structural threads. Dull scissors can cause fraying.
Tip 5: Consider Adjustable Closures: Implement a sliding knot closure for adjustability. This allows the wearer to customize the fit and accommodates varying wrist sizes.
Tip 6: Incorporate Beads or Charms: Integrate beads or charms at the ends for added visual appeal and to provide a more secure anchor point for the final knots. Choose elements that complement the existing design.
Tip 7: Protect with Sealant: Apply a thin coat of fabric sealant to the termination knots to further prevent fraying and ensure long-lasting security. Select a non-toxic sealant suitable for skin contact.

5. Closure Method
The choice of closure method is integral to the functionality and overall success in the finishing of an interwoven band. This decision determines not only how the item is secured around the wrist but also significantly impacts its durability and aesthetic appeal. For example, an improperly chosen or executed closure can lead to premature breakage or an uncomfortable fit, negating the purpose and sentimentality associated with the crafted piece. Conversely, a well-selected and expertly implemented closure ensures a secure, comfortable fit while enhancing the band’s visual cohesiveness. The closure method, therefore, is a crucial element that bridges the gap between a completed woven design and a wearable symbol of connection.
Examples of commonly employed closure methods include adjustable sliding knots, loop-and-knot systems, and clasps or buttons. Each method offers distinct advantages and disadvantages depending on the materials used, the complexity of the design, and the desired aesthetic. An adjustable sliding knot provides versatility in sizing but may require periodic readjustment. A loop-and-knot closure offers a secure and traditional finish but lacks adjustability. Clasps and buttons provide a more formal and durable option but can be more challenging to integrate seamlessly into the woven design. The selection of the closure should be carefully considered to align with the practical needs and aesthetic vision for the finished item.

Frequently Asked Questions
This section addresses common inquiries regarding techniques, challenges, and best practices associated with finalizing interwoven bands, providing clarity and practical guidance for achieving professional and durable results.
Question 1: What constitutes a secure knot for terminating an interwoven band?
A secure knot, for this purpose, should effectively resist slippage and prevent unraveling. Suitable options include the surgeon’s knot, square knot, or a modified overhand knot reinforced with fabric glue. The choice depends on the material and desired aesthetic, but the knot’s primary function is to maintain structural integrity.
Question 2: How should one manage loose thread ends to prevent fraying and maintain a clean appearance?
Loose thread ends, or tails, should be woven back into the existing pattern using a tapestry needle. This conceals the ends and anchors them securely within the structure. Trimming excess thread close to the woven surface, followed by the application of a fabric sealant, further minimizes fraying.
Question 3: What factors contribute to inconsistent tension during the creation process, and how can it be mitigated?
Inconsistent tension typically arises from variations in hand pressure or interruptions during the process. To mitigate this, practitioners should strive for a consistent grip and maintain a steady rhythm. Regular breaks are advisable to prevent fatigue, which can contribute to uneven tension.
Question 4: Is heat sealing a viable option for securing the ends of all interwoven bands?
Heat sealing is only appropriate for synthetic materials, such as nylon or polyester. Applying heat to natural fibers, like cotton or silk, can damage or weaken the threads. When using synthetic materials, exercise caution to avoid melting or discoloring the surrounding woven structure.
Question 5: What are the advantages and disadvantages of different closure methods, such as sliding knots versus clasps?
Sliding knots offer adjustability and ease of use, but they may require periodic readjustment. Clasps provide a more secure and durable closure, but they can be more challenging to integrate seamlessly into the design and may not be suitable for all materials or styles.
Question 6: How can fabric sealant be applied effectively to enhance durability without compromising the item’s aesthetic?
Fabric sealant should be applied sparingly and precisely to the knots and thread ends. A thin coat is sufficient to provide protection without creating a stiff or glossy appearance. Allow the sealant to dry completely before handling the item to prevent sticking or discoloration.
